October 30, 2025 – Today, our S-E type short-cycle hot press production line successfully completed trial operation and verification at the customer's site, marking the official commencement of high-efficiency operation of the equipment. This production line features a unique robotic unloading system, achieving fully automated, unmanned material handling, significantly improving production safety and rhythm stability, becoming the core highlight of this line.


 

Powered by top-tier Siemens and ABB servo systems, energy efficiency, low noise, and visual human-machine interaction set a new industry benchmark.

The S-E type line utilizes servo systems from leading international brands such as Siemens and ABB, combining energy efficiency and low noise. It perfectly integrates fully automated processes with visualized intelligent manual intervention, flexibly adapting to various process requirements such as hot pressing, cold pressing, and lamination, ensuring both production versatility and stability online.

The Frame ensures ultimate stability: robotic welding + five-axis precision Machine

The short cycle hot press machine frame features a thickened design, formed in one piece through CNC hollowing, and then automatically welded and precision-machined. Each process is meticulously crafted, achieving industry-leading structural strength and precision. The hydraulic system utilizes core components from the German brand Rexroth, ensuring stable and smooth operation. Innovative integration of hydraulic balancing, connecting rod balancing, and guide column balancing mechanisms results in smoother pressing, smaller tolerances in the pressed products, and a significantly improved yield.

The press plate is specially thickened and equipped with multiple inlet and outlet oil ports and a double-layer rapid internal circulation design. This ensures rapid heating, uniform board surface temperature, and rapid compensation, ultimately achieving shorter production cycles and helping customers reduce costs and increase efficiency.

 

 

At the trial run, the S-E line, with its precise robotic board output and fully visualized control, completed surface lamination tests on multiple specifications of boards, reducing the cycle time by more than 20% and maintaining industry-low noise levels, earning high praise from customers.
